Floe Runner
Hovercraft feel, done honestly: the heading turns fast but the velocity only follows slowly, so the craft slides wide through every turn and you steer with the drift, not against it. The hull is a Blender export — segmented rubber skirt, cream deck, glazed cabin and a ducted rear fan — and its moving parts are driven through pivot locators modeled into the file: the fan spins up with the throttle and the starboard rudder vane deflects as you steer. Skirt spray scales with speed, the ice floes are real colliders bobbing on hashed phases, a pack-ice ridge rings the lagoon as a physical boundary, and a velocity-trailing chase camera keeps a three-quarter view on the hero instead of a tail-cam.

Made by AI, compiled by the real Unity 6 engine
The hovercraft is streamed in through glTFast from a code-modeled Blender export and driven as a kinematic-free rigidbody: frozen to the water plane, steered by torqueless heading turns while the velocity lerps behind it for the signature hovercraft slide. Because the craft carries a one-sided rudder assembly, the asset is exported with its X coordinates negated so the glTF handedness flip lands the vane on the correct side in-engine. The dusk grade is a warm low key, trilight ambient, exponential fog and bloom over an emissive sun disc.
